Campers entering kindergarten through fifth grade will share in treasure-seeking adventures through Resource Depot’s ever-changing warehouse of found objects, exploring the possibilities within all the discarded materials in the world around us. Each day includes a fun mix of staff-led projects and age-appropriate free play and experimentation in a variety of themes, including collage/assemblage, sculpture, jewelry, and sewing.
